<p>Creating your own interactive multimedia experience can be rich and rewarding. Pachyderm is an easy-to-use multimedia authoring tool designed for people who have little or no multimedia authoring experience. It’s accessed through a web browser and is as easy to use as filling out a web form. Authors upload their own media (images, audio clips, and short video segments) and place them into pre-designed templates, which include built-in functionality for playing video and audio, linking to other templates, and other features.</p>
